Photo

The store's exterior in 2001 (PC: showbizpizza.com)
The store's exterior in 2001 (PC: showbizpizza.com)

Tagged Articles

The store's exterior in 2001 (PC: showbizpizza.com)
Beaverton, OR (4445 SW 110th Ave)
Sep. 1990 - Aug. 2002